Peggy S. Salters

From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Peggy S. Salters, from South Carolina, in 2005 became the first recipient of electroconvulsive therapy in the United States to win a jury verdict and a large money judgment ($635,177) in compensation for extensive permanent amnesia and cognitive disability caused by the procedure.[1]

Salters had received outpatient ECT treatment in 2000 (13 shocks in 19 days), and reported losing all her memories of the past 30 years as a result, including all memories of her deceased husband.[citation needed]

She once worked as a psychiatric nurse.[citation needed]
